LINDSIDE, WV- After a close first quarter on Saturday evening, Nov. 11, the (1) James Monroe Mavericks took off in the second and never looked back in their Class A state playoff opening round 48-15 win over the (16) Sherman Tide.
Maverick QB Layton Dowdy had a hand in six touchdowns–five passing–and threw for 195 yards and ran for 42 more.
However, as is typical for James Monroe, there was help in the stat column. Chaz Boggs had 150 total yards and Brock Parker accounted for 130. Parker had three touchdowns and Boggs had two.
The Mavericks used a dominating 21-3 second half to put any hope of a Tide comeback on the backburner and out the window.
James Monroe is back home this Saturday, Nov. 18 against (8) Cameron at 1:30 PM.
